"sehat" meaning in Indonesian

See sehat in All languages combined, or Wiktionary

Adjective

IPA: /sɛhat̚/ Forms: sèhat [canonical]
Etymology: From Malay sehat, sihat, from Classical Malay [script needed] (sehat), [script needed] (sihat), from Persian صحت (sehhat), from Arabic صِحَّة (ṣiḥḥa).   1. healthy, sound:
    enjoying good health; well; free from disease or disorder.

  2. healthy, sound:
    conducive to health.
